Rest Area Services Offered at This Location
In the United States, every state provides highway rest areas to support drivers, truckers, and travelers on long trips. These facilities are strategically located along interstates and major highways to improve road safety and offer convenient places to stop. Rest areas typically include parking spaces, restrooms, and picnic tables, giving motorists the chance to relax, refresh, and continue their journey with peace of mind.
What You Can Do Here
- Use public restrooms — clean facilities are available for drivers and passengers.
- Park safely — designated areas for cars, RVs, and trucks are provided.
- Enjoy picnic areas — tables and green spaces allow families to take a break.
- Access travel information — some locations include visitor centers or kiosks with maps and brochures.
- Pet-friendly stops — many rest areas have designated zones for walking pets.
Services Not Provided Here
- Fuel stations — rest areas generally do not sell gasoline or diesel.
- Restaurants or full food service — vending machines may be available, but no sit-down dining.
- Vehicle repair — maintenance or towing services are not part of rest area facilities.
